TN man allegedly kills wife after argument over tithe
ERWIN, Tenn. (WJHL) – An Erwin, Tennessee man is facing first-degree murder charges after his wife died from injuries sustained in a weekend shooting. The Unicoi County Sheriff’s Office told WJHL, WOOD TV8’s Johnson City, Tenn. sister station, that the shooting stemmed from an argument over tithe money. “The argument started over some tithe monies that he had that was going to go to a church and he was accusing her of stealing the money,” Unicoi County Sheriff Mike Hensley said.
